Thincast develops digital products with focus on IT security around the remote desktop protocol with matchless engineering expertise.
Founded in April 2011 with its headquarters in Austria, Thincast Technologies GmbH is backed by more than 15 years of experience in the server based computing, client consolidation and virtualization market.
Our clients include small to medium-sized enterprises (SMEs), established enterprise-grade companies, startups and educational institutions from around the world. In our engagement with open source projects, we provide services that include customization and adaptations, tailored to meet the unique requirements of our clients.m
